Herttoniemi
Finnish
editEtymology
edithertto- + niemi, partial calque of Swedish Hertonäs; the initial component may derive from hærtoghe (“duke”).[1]
Pronunciation
editProper noun
editHerttoniemi
- A neighborhood of Helsinki

The internal locative cases (inessive, illative and elative) are used with this place name when referring to a location.
